Media Framing and Paparazzi Dynamics
Much of the discourse around Lindsay Lohan partying stems from aggressive paparazzi presence at nightlife venues and coordinated photo distribution through wire services and tabloids. These images often appeared without context, framing normal club activity as evidence of ongoing problems. News organizations also amplified angles centered on "troubled star" narratives, which boosted engagement but did not necessarily reflect day-to-day behavior. Today, firsthand accounts and retrospective interviews describe these moments as invasive and reductive, especially when minor actions were isolated from broader personal context.
